What Is Actually Involved In Pre-Planning Your Funeral?

Pre-planning your funeral involves making arrangements and decisions regarding your funeral service, burial or cremation, and other related details ahead of time. By pre-planning, you can alleviate the burden on your loved ones during a challenging time and ensure your wishes are respected.

Aspects Of Pre-Planning Your Funeral

Research And Consultation

Start by researching different funeral homes or service providers in your area. Schedule consultations with a few providers to discuss your options, ask questions, and understand their services. They can guide you through the pre-planning process and provide the necessary information.

Funeral Service Preferences

Consider your preferences for the funeral service itself. Consider whether you want a religious or non-religious service, the location (such as a place of worship, funeral home, or alternative venue), and any specific rituals or customs you wish to include. You can also decide whether you want a traditional funeral or a more personalized celebration of life.

Burial Or Cremation

Determine whether you prefer burial or cremation. If you choose burial, you must select a cemetery and plot. If you opt for cremation, you can decide whether you want your ashes to be kept in an urn, scattered in a specific location, or interred in a columbarium or memorial garden.

Funeral Merchandise

Choose the funeral merchandise you desire, such as caskets, urns, or burial vaults. Funeral homes typically offer various options to suit different preferences and budgets. You can also discuss specific requirements or considerations, such as eco-friendly or personalized options.

Prepayment And Financial Considerations

Explore the possibility of prepaying for your funeral expenses. Funeral homes may offer prepayment plans or funeral insurance policies to help ease the financial burden on your family. Discuss pricing, payment options, and applicable terms or conditions during consultations.

Documentation And Wishes

Document your funeral preferences and instructions in a written form, such as a funeral pre-planning document or a will. Include details about your desired service, burial/cremation choices, merchandise, and specific requests or considerations. Inform your family members or designated executor about the existence and location of these documents.

Communicating With Loved Ones

Having open and honest conversations with your loved ones about your pre-planning decisions is essential. Inform them of your wishes, explain your motivations, and address any concerns they may have. By involving them in the process, you can ensure everyone knows your plans and your decisions are respected.

By pre-planning your funeral, you can make essential decisions calmly and thoughtfully, providing peace of mind for yourself and your loved ones.
